Ada-Ghana, July 9, GNA – Ada Assurance Beach Club defeated the Kedzi-Havedzi Mighty Warriors by a score of four to three in the on-going 2022-2023 Beach Soccer League season.
The weekend encounter was a tight battle between Kedzi-Havedzi Mighty Warriors and Ada Assurance, with Ada Assurance finishing victorious.
Ada Assurance scored nine-six against Kedzi Miracle BSC in their first game and six-four against Ocean Stars in their second.
The league was split into two zones, with members from zone one including Layoca BSC, Okere BSC, Teshie BSC, Nungua BSC, Sea Sharks BSC, Senya Sharks BSC, and Dansoman BSC.
Zone two included Ada Assurance, Sunset Sports, Kedzi-Havedzi, Ocean Stars Tegbi, Kedzi Miracle BSC, and Iron Breakers.
Mr. Ebenezer Kisseh, Coach of Ada Assurance Beach Club, praised the squad for doing the district proud, adding that he was very pleased with how each player performed during the match.
Mr. Jerod Doetse Kabu, Team Manager and Public Relations Officer, stated that while beach football has been around for a while, this was the first year the match was organised by the Ghana Football Association, adding that the district has a facility capable of hosting international tournaments.
